The Certified Professional in Radiological Emergency Recovery (CPRER) certification program equips professionals with the crucial skills needed to effectively manage and mitigate the consequences of radiological emergencies. This intensive training focuses on practical application, providing learners with a deep understanding of emergency response protocols, technical procedures, and effective communication strategies.
Learning outcomes for the CPRER certification include mastering radiation safety principles, understanding various radiological emergency scenarios (including nuclear power plant incidents and dirty bombs), and developing proficiency in decontamination procedures and health physics. Participants will also gain expertise in crisis communication, resource management, and working effectively within multi-agency response teams. Successful completion demonstrates a high level of competency in radiological emergency response and preparedness.
The duration of the CPRER program varies depending on the provider and chosen delivery method (online, in-person, or blended learning). However, most programs typically range from several days to a few weeks of intensive training.
